My brother designed the original Baron/Powerplay/Powerquest 185 back in the mid 70s and built a wood plug for the hull out of cedar.

The plug was cracking and moving so much that he got it close than we pulled a mold off from it.

Than we pulled a plug/hull out of that mold and worked over that plug to perfection and added the lifting strikes and deck joint area.

After pulling a good mold off that plug my brother short on funds sold that fiberglass worked over plug with no deck on it.

The drop in the sheer about 4 feet from the stern kind of looks like the thing that always bugged me about the design.

Tommy here. My older brother Dave was the one that designed and built the Barons. He isn't into performance boats at all anymore and doesn't have whole lot of recollection of those years like I do. I guess to many Styrene fumes and too much Acetone contact. Lol

Todd on here has my old Blue Baron that I think might be a 79. .

My current Baron was built exactly before yours. Mine was the first colored hull and it was built In Red by suggestion of John Crouse who owned Blue Lagoon marina and was going to be put it in the upcoming Cobo Hall boat show.

I believe mine is the 3rd boat built though there is no indication in the Vin number.

Anyway my boat came out of the mold with really bad alligatoring in the gelcoat so was put aside and your hull was laid up just days prior to the boat show than towed to Detroit and my brother and I basically assembled that boat outside of Cobo Hall.

So dig up your vin and lets see if they make any sense . There were 11 or 13 built plus the original fiberglass plug with no deck that was sold but we don't know what became of it .

Some old pics of my brother during the Plug building years . The 1st plug was made out of cedar and kept moving from drying out so Dave pulled a fiberglass mold off from it when he got it as good as he could.

He than built a fiberglass plug out of that mold and that plug got the strakes built and the plug perfected before pulling the final production mold.

1pic is the original wood plug the other 2 are of the fiberglass plug.

The hull Vin numbers were molded into the right upper corner of the transom but being yours was a early production boat it might have had a metal vin tag attached in that location.

Most likely it was repainted and the molded in Hin got filled in .

According to brother Dave there were only 13 Barons built between 78 and 79 before the shop closed doors. I own 1 and Baronmarine Todd on here owns my old one so that is 2 out of 13 that leaves 11.

There was a beat overpriced mustard colored one out in Washington and another blue one that Todd knew the owner that went to California 20 years ago so that has you down to 9 left in the area.

There is 3 that are accounted for in the St Claires area 1 being yours the restored red TRS boat and another blue one that is nice and the guy goes by Badazzbaron on Donzi.net and a newly purchased mustard colored one and the owners said they would never part with them so that leaves 6 unaccounted for if the build numbers are right.

There used to be the second one built was in Holland Michigan forever until a few years ago it was white and could now possibly be the candy red one that was for sale in Algonac I posted.


So that leaves 5 unaccounted for.

The 1st 2 built were all white and one of them used to be in Holland Mi forever. So that leaves 4 colored boats out there and most likely they are red or blue.
